CVE-2017-14849
high · 7.5A public exploit / detection template exists
Weaponised detection is publicly available, which meaningfully raises real-world risk regardless of CVSS. nuclei-templates →
Node.js 8.5.0 before 8.6.0 allows remote attackers to access unintended files, because a change to ".." handling was incompatible with the pathname validation used by unspecified community modules.
